批处理文件复制程序,以提示用户输入源和目标路径

时间:2011-12-31 05:54:00

标签: windows batch-file windows-vista

我需要知道如何编写批处理文件以提示用户输入源路径和目标路径。 一旦用户输入路径,应用程序将复制所有文件/文件夹 从[SOURCE]到[DESTINATION]

  • 解决方案不应要求源和目标路径之外的任何用户输入
  • 它应该使用变量系统来包含路径
  • 应该记录复制过程

到目前为止,我有:

    xcopy "c:\source" "c:\destination" /e /h /k /o
    pause

1 个答案:

答案 0 :(得分:1)

Set命令可以从用户输入:set /p source=Enter Source path

阅读帮助(set /?)以获取更多信息。

set /p source=Enter Source path
xcopy %source% "c:\destination" /e /h /k /o